How Do Clear Aligners Work?
Unlike standard braces, which use bulky metal brackets and wires attached to your teeth to move them, clear aligners rely on a series of transparent trays that fit snugly over your arches to exert consistent but gentle pressure to move your teeth to their correct placements. However, they must be worn for 20 to 22 hours daily to prevent anything from reverting back to its starting point, which can potentially add additional weeks to your treatment timeline.
Then, after about a week or two, you’ll be directed to switch to the next pair of trays to account for the ongoing movement of your smile. Many patients complete this treatment in about 12 to 18 months, which is often faster than the 24+ months required for traditional braces.
Is it Too Late to Straighten My Smile?
It’s so common for people to undergo orthodontics in their youth that many consider it a rite of passage into adulthood. However, your teeth can continue to shift over time, meaning that some older folks might also require these services. But you might hesitate to contact your dentist to discuss potential solutions, such as clear aligners, if you’ve assumed you’re too old for them.
But the reason so many folks straighten their smiles when they’re younger is that the jawbone is still growing and developing, making it easier to shift teeth from one position to another. It’s entirely possible for adults to straighten their smiles, though services may take longer and cause more discomfort than they would have earlier in life.
Am I A Good Candidate for Clear Aligners?
Thankfully, there are no age limitations, restrictions, or requirements for clear aligners, and your candidacy is usually not based on how old you are. Instead, your dentist will examine your mouth to assess the severity of your misalignments and provide a customized treatment plan that meets your unique needs. They can also share detailed information, like how long they expect it to take, based on your individual circumstances.
